Beyond the Midlife Myth: Rising Thyroid Cancer Rates Among Young Adults Demand Urgent Medical Attention

Thyroid cancer has long been categorized by the general public and even within certain clinical circles as a condition predominantly affecting middle-aged and older populations. However, a significant epidemiological shift is currently rewriting medical expectations. Healthcare facilities across Vietnam, most notably at Viet My General Hospital in Ho Chi Minh City, report a striking increase in thyroid cancer diagnoses among younger demographics, including individuals in their twenties and early thirties. This emerging health trend challenges the traditional paradigm that endocrine malignancies are primarily diseases of maturity, prompting oncologists and endocrinologists to reevaluate screening protocols, diagnostic thresholds, and the multifaceted drivers behind this rising incidence.
The clinical reality of this demographic shift was recently underscored at Viet My General Hospital, where multidisciplinary surgical teams successfully treated a 34-year-old female patient from Tay Ninh Province, identified in records as Ms. B.N. Despite her youthful appearance and active lifestyle, Ms. N. sought medical intervention after experiencing persistent, unexplained fatigue, excessive hair thinning, and a palpable abnormality in her neck region. Before this presentation, she had a documented medical history of Hashimoto’s thyroiditis, a common autoimmune condition characterized by chronic inflammation of the thyroid gland.
Unlike many aggressive malignancies that present with rapid physical deterioration, Ms. N. reported no localized pain, maintained a normal diet without any special restrictions, and experienced no overt swallowing difficulties. It was only the chronicity of her fatigue and the noticeable physical changes that prompted her to seek specialist evaluation. Diagnostic workups, including high-resolution ultrasound and fine-needle aspiration biopsies, confirmed the presence of multifocal thyroid carcinoma involving both thyroid lobes. Given the bilateral nature of the lesions, attending specialists recommended a total thyroidectomy to eliminate the disease entirely while minimizing the risk of recurrence.
Navigating Complex Surgical Interventions for Younger Patients
Performing thyroid surgery on younger patients introduces distinct clinical challenges, particularly when complicated by pre-existing autoimmune conditions. Dr. Ton Nu Phuong Duyen, a specialist from the General Surgery Department at Viet My General Hospital who led the surgical team, noted that chronic conditions like Hashimoto’s thyroiditis often induce fibrotic changes and tissue adherence within the thyroid bed. This chronic inflammation alters the tissue planes, making the meticulous dissection and preservation of critical anatomical structures significantly more difficult.
In Ms. N.’s case, the surgical team faced the delicate task of navigating inflamed tissue while identifying and preserving the recurrent laryngeal nerves—which control vocal cord function—and the parathyroid glands, which regulate systemic calcium levels. To achieve optimal therapeutic outcomes without compromising the patient’s aesthetic expectations or long-term quality of life, the surgical team opted for an advanced endoscopic approach. Rather than utilizing the traditional Kocher incision across the anterior neck, which leaves a permanent and often psychologically distressing scar, surgeons performed a trans-vestibular and axillary remote-access endoscopic thyroidectomy.

This innovative technique utilizes small, concealed entry ports in the chest and underarm regions to access the neck space. By circumventing a direct cervical incision, the method successfully eliminates visible scarring on the neck, an outcome of paramount importance for younger patients. Furthermore, the minimally invasive approach facilitates rapid postoperative recovery. Ms. N. was able to resume ambulation and oral intake shortly after the procedure, exhibiting stable vital signs and no evidence of recurrent laryngeal nerve injury or hypocalcemia. She was successfully discharged on the second postoperative day, highlighting the safety and efficacy of modern minimally invasive endocrine surgery when executed by experienced surgical teams.
The Broader Epidemiological Landscape: Why Are Rates Climbing?
The case of Ms. N. is far from an isolated anomaly. Medical institutions throughout Vietnam are reporting a steady influx of young thyroid cancer patients, with recent hospital admissions recording diagnoses in individuals born as recently as 2007. This phenomenon mirrors a global upward trajectory in endocrine cancer diagnoses over the past few decades, driven by a combination of technological advancements, environmental exposures, and shifting lifestyle factors.
Statistical data from major oncology centers illustrate the sheer scale of this public health trend. In 2025, the Oncology Hospital of Ho Chi Minh City recorded approximately 1.08 million patient visits, representing a 22 percent increase compared to the previous year. Within this vast volume of outpatient and inpatient care, newly diagnosed cancer cases were projected at over 42,000. Among these, thyroid cancer emerged as the most frequently diagnosed malignancy, accounting for 23.2 percent of all new cancer cases at the facility, closely followed by breast cancer at 18.1 percent. Across the broader medical landscape in Vietnam, thyroid cancer constitutes roughly 90 percent of all endocrine-related malignancies and consistently ranks among the top ten most common cancers nationwide.
Medical experts attribute this apparent surge to several distinct factors. Foremost among them is the widespread integration and technological advancement of high-resolution diagnostic ultrasonography. Modern ultrasound equipment possesses unprecedented sensitivity, capable of detecting microscopic nodules and microcarcinomas that historically would have gone unnoticed and caused no clinical harm during a patient’s lifetime. This heightened detection capability has led to an increase in diagnoses, capturing indolent tumors that may have previously remained subclinical.
Beyond diagnostic scrutiny, researchers are investigating the potential contributions of environmental pollutants, metabolic syndrome, and lifestyle modifications. Epidemiological studies demonstrate a clear parallel between rising obesity rates and the increasing incidence of thyroid malignancies. Adiposity and chronic metabolic dysfunction are known to alter systemic hormone levels, insulin pathways, and inflammatory markers, all of which can influence cellular proliferation within the endocrine system. Furthermore, increased public health awareness and expanded access to routine preventative health check-ups have democratized early detection, allowing physicians to identify abnormalities in asymptomatic individuals who otherwise would not have sought care.
Clinical Guidance: Balancing Vigilance with Reassurance

The rising incidence of thyroid cancer among younger populations has understandably generated anxiety among the general public. However, medical professionals emphasize a crucial distinction: not every thyroid nodule or abnormality is malignant. The vast majority of thyroid nodules identified during routine imaging are benign, non-cancerous growths that require only periodic monitoring rather than aggressive surgical intervention.
Specialists advise the public to maintain a balanced perspective when encountering thyroid-related diagnoses. Discovering an irregularity in the neck or receiving a thyroid nodule diagnosis should not trigger panic, nor should it be dismissed with absolute complacency. The appropriate course of action involves seeking timely evaluation by qualified endocrinologists or endocrine surgeons to accurately characterize the lesion through specialized imaging, blood tests, and, when indicated, cytological examination.
Treatment paradigms for thyroid cancer have also evolved toward personalized medicine. Physicians stress that therapeutic strategies must be individualized based on the specific histological characteristics of the tumor, staging, and individual recurrence risk profiles. While total or partial thyroidectomy remains the cornerstone of curative treatment, adjuvant therapies such as radioactive iodine ablation or thyroid hormone suppression therapy are not universally required. Decisions regarding postoperative management are tailored meticulously to each patient, ensuring that overtreatment is minimized while safeguarding long-term survival and quality of life.
Public Health Implications and Preventative Recommendations
As endocrine malignancies continue to claim a prominent share of cancer statistics in Vietnam and globally, public health authorities underscore the importance of proactive health management. The early detection of thyroid abnormalities—facilitated by routine physical examinations, targeted neck ultrasound during general health screenings, and prompt investigation of persistent symptoms such as neck swelling, hoarseness, or unexplained fatigue—remains the most effective strategy for mitigating advanced disease progression.
Healthcare providers reiterate that youth is not an absolute shield against oncological diseases.
